Tips for Coloring Frog Pictures

  • Choose the Right Tools: Experiment with different coloring mediums, such as crayons, colored pencils, markers, or watercolors, to achieve varying effects.
  • Start with Lighter Colors: Layering colors allows for greater depth and richness.
  • Don't Be Afraid to Experiment: Try different techniques, like blending colors or adding shading, to make your coloring pages unique.
  • Consider the Paper: Thicker paper is less likely to wrinkle or tear, especially when using watercolors or markers.

What are Some Different Types of Frogs I Can Color?

This question touches upon the diversity of frog species, opening up a world of coloring possibilities. You can find coloring pages featuring:

  • Tree Frogs: Known for their vibrant colors and ability to cling to trees.
  • Poison Dart Frogs: These frogs are brightly colored to warn predators of their toxicity. (Note: While coloring these, it's important to emphasize that these frogs are poisonous and should not be handled.)
  • Bullfrogs: These large frogs are commonly found near bodies of water.
  • Red-eyed Tree Frogs: Easily recognizable by their bright red eyes.
